Xiaomi Redmi Note 6 Pro is a little bit better than Xperia XZs, having a general score of 77.2 against 77.2. Even though Xiaomi Redmi Note 6 Pro is newer than Xperia XZs, it is just a little bit thicker and somewhat heavier. Xiaomi Redmi Note 6 Pro has a bit sharper display than Xperia XZs, because although it has a little bit lower pixel amount in each inch in the display, it also counts with a bigger screen and a bit higher 1080 x 2280 resolution.
The Xiaomi Redmi Note 6 Pro has a lot bigger storage capacity to store more games and applications than Xperia XZs, and although they both have a slot for an external memory card that supports up to 256 GB, the Xiaomi Redmi Note 6 Pro also has 64 GB internal storage capacity. Xiaomi Redmi Note 6 Pro and Xperia XZs both feature similar processing units, although the Xiaomi Redmi Note 6 Pro also has more CPU cores (although slower) and 2 GB more RAM.
Xiaomi Redmi Note 6 Pro counts with a very superior battery duration than Xperia XZs, because it has 4000mAh of battery capacity. Sony Xperia XZs shoots a lot better photographs and videos than Xiaomi Redmi Note 6 Pro, because although it has a smaller diafragm aperture which is not favorable for shooting photos in low light environments, it also counts with a way better (4K) video resolution, a camera in the back with much more mega pixels and a larger sensor providing a better image quality.
